Flash is a program by Macromedia for creating interactive, animated online content. Animated simply means “to have movement” — Flash content does not have to be a cartoon. It is commonly used to mimic software interface elements such as scroll bars, drop-down menus, buttons, and navigational systems. The term “Flash” has also come to mean the actual files created using Macromedia’s program of the same name.

Not only is Flash content animated, it is interactive, allowing the user to experience unique results based on input. This generates creative gaming content such as the “Who Wants to be a Millionaire” online game at ABC.com.
